H&m mens cheap swim shorts

$42.00
#SN.7412084
H&m mens cheap swim shorts, Swim shorts with water activated pattern Beige Snakeskin cheap
Black/White
  • Eclipse/Grove
  • Chalk/Grove
  • Black/White
  • Magnet Fossil
12
  • 8
  • 8.5
  • 9
  • 9.5
  • 10
  • 10.5
  • 11
  • 11.5
  • 12
  • 12.5
  • 13
Add to cart
Product id: H&m mens cheap swim shorts
SWIM SHORTS H M ZA cheap, Swim shorts Light beige Men H M cheap, Patterned swim shorts Orange Pink checked Men H M MY cheap, Swim shorts Bright green Men H M MY cheap, Embroidered swim shorts Brown Palm trees Men H M MY cheap, Patterned swim shorts Black Palm trees Men H M cheap, Printed Swim Shorts Blue Men H M US cheap, Swim shorts Bright red Men H M MY cheap, Short swim shorts Dark blue Floral Men H M cheap, Swim shorts Black Men H M MY cheap, Patterned Swim Shorts Light blue white checked Men H M US cheap, Patterned swim shorts Purple Ombre Men H M MY cheap, H M Summer 2019 Men s Swimwear Mens swimwear Swimwear Men cheap, Swim shorts Navy blue Men H M SG cheap, SWIM SHORTS H M ZA cheap, Swim shorts Sage green Men H M MY cheap, Patterned Swim Shorts Gray cactus Men H M US cheap, Swim Shorts Steel blue Men H M US cheap, Swim shorts Sage green Men H M MY cheap, Swim shorts with water activated pattern Beige Snakeskin cheap, Swim Shorts Light blue Men H M US cheap, Patterned swim shorts Purple Leopard print Men H M MY cheap, Printed swim shorts Pink SpongeBob Men H M MY cheap, Swim Shorts Light green Men H M US cheap, h m shorts mens Google Search Mens swimwear Swim shorts Swimwear cheap, Patterned swim shorts Pink Fish Men H M cheap, Patterned swim shorts Dark blue Leaf patterned Men H M MY cheap, Short swim shorts Green Men H M cheap, Short swim shorts Dark blue Men H M cheap, Seersucker swim shorts Pink Men H M cheap, Patterned swim shorts Orange Purple striped Men H M cheap, Patterned swim shorts Green Striped Men H M GB cheap, Swim shorts Black Men H M cheap, Swim shorts Black Men H M GB cheap, Patterned Swim Shorts Dark blue fruit Men H M US cheap.
1220 review

4.97 stars based on 1220 reviews